Toxic mercury versus appropriate technology:

2013-3-1  Gold extraction using retorts is commonly referred to as effective, environmentally sound, and appropriate for artisanal and small-scale miners. Retorts are simple, inexpensive and robust devices, which if properly used and handled can recycle between 75 and 95 per cent of the mercury used during gold extraction ( Maponga and Ngorima, 2003 , Telmer and Stapper, 2012 ).

Gold refining by solvent extraction—the Minataur™ Process

2009-8-26  Figure 1. Using conventional technology,1-3 impure gold feed material is leached in hydrochloric acid under oxidising conditions. Most base metals and PGMs are also solubilised under these conditions. The leach solution is then purified by solvent extraction. Gold refining by solvent extraction - the Minataur

1997-7-1  The Minataur� Process (Mintek Alternative Technology for Au Refining) is a novel route for the production of high-purity gold using solvent extraction. Following the successful demonstration of the process on a pilot-plant scale, a full-scale 24 t/a production plant has been commissioned at Harmony Gold Mine in Virginia, Free State.

Toxic mercury versus appropriate technology:

Downloadable (with restrictions)! Mercury-usage in artisanal and small-scale gold mining (ASGM) has accelerated in developing countries during the last thirty years resulting in negative environmental and health impacts. As awareness of mercury contamination from ASGM has grown, a number of strategic initiatives have been introduced to reduce the impact of the toxic substance.

Download [PDF] The Chemistry Of Gold Extraction

Gold extraction of 90 pct was achieved by cyanidation of carbonaceous ore that had been pretreated with 20 lb per ton sodium hypochlorite at 50° C for 4 hours. Similarly, pretreatment of the ore pulp with 35 lb chlorine per ton at 24° to 30° C and 15 hours reaction time resulted in 89-pct gold extraction by subsequent cyaanidation.

3 Technologies in Exploration, Mining, and Processing ...

2021-5-3  Ion exchange is a mature technology used in many industries. The application of ion-exchange technology to hydrometallurgy began with uranium extraction. The technology is based on resin beads containing exchangeable ions or groups and is employed in columns (for clear solutions) or directly in the pulp (resin-in-pulp).
